While Johnston (Pembs) station may not boast a plethora of modern conveniences, it excels in accessibility. With step-free access throughout the entire station and straightforward access from the car park to the platform, it is expertly equipped for travelers with mobility challenges. However, please be aware that the facility lacks a ticket office, ticket machines, or staff assistance onsite. If assistance is needed, you can call the helpline at 08002006060 for support.
There are no waiting rooms or restroom facilities, so it's best to plan accordingly. Although the absence of amenities like shops, cafes, or ATMs might be a drawback, the free parking with 24-hour access operated by Transport for Wales is a significant perk.
At Johnston (Pembs), you'll find seamless transport links to diverse destinations. Although the station does not directly facilitate bicycle hire, there are Sheffield stands available for up to four bicycles, making it a convenient choice for those who prefer cycling. For rail replacement services, a local bus stop located on the main road (A4076) serves as the designated point.

At Sundridge Park, your ticket purchasing and collection are made easy with a ticket office open from 06:10 to 10:40 on weekdays. If you prefer autonomous options or arrive outside these hours, fret not, as ticket machines are readily available. Accessible ticket machines are conveniently positioned at the station forecourt, ensuring all passengers have straightforward access. Furthermore, smartcard users can benefit from the station's smartcard issuance and validation services. To enhance your journey, induction loops are installed for those with hearing impairments.
Customer assistance is readily available at Sundridge Park with a help point that provides access to train departure screens and announcements. While the station might not have staff present round the clock, assistance for the navigation and boarding is offered during staffing hours from 06:00 to 11:00, Monday to Friday. Although step-free access is limited to certain areas, arrangements can be made in advance for additional aid. For security and peace of mind, the station is equipped with CCTV surveillance.
Sundridge Park is not just a stop but a springboard to further destinations. A variety of transport links such as bus routes are available to extend your journey seamlessly. Rail replacement services and local buses like the 126 and 261 allow continued travel even during disruptions or planned engineering works.
